::Prologue::

"Please Gary?"

"For the third time, no Mio," Gary sighed tiredly, running a hand through his spiky brown hair.

"Why not, I hardly ask you to do anything for me." Mio pouted her lower lip in an attempt to coax Gary. "All I'm asking is that you ask your Grandpa for me."

Gary raised an eyebrow, folding his arms over his chest. "Why can't you ask him yourself? I think you're more than capable of doing that much."

Mio snorted in reply to his question. "I can't ask him to give me a job. I don't wanna be the one to bother him since he's so busy."

Gary's eye twitched. 'So she thinks its okay to bother me, but not my Grandpa?'

"And besides, the worst he could say to me is no." Mio chirped with a grin. "So c'mon, do Growlithe and I a favor here and ask Professor Oak for me if I can do some work for him. My reputation could be at stake if I don't get hired soon!" she pleaded.

Growlithe cocked his head to the side, staring between his master and her friend Gary. Growlithe couldn't help but wonder who was going to give first. His thoughts were answered when Gary finally gave in and gave into Mio's demands. "Growl…"

"Okay, I get it. I'll ask him for you." Gary groaned.

Mio's eyes sparkled in delight at his answer, clasping her hands together. "R-Really, you will!"

"I just said I would Mio. Don't make me change my—"

Gary was cut off when Mio suddenly tackled him into a tight embrace, knocking the wind right out of his chest, but fortunately not enough to make him fall over.

"Thank you, thank you, THANK YOU!" she cheered, wrapping her arms around his neck.

Gary blinked in surprise, completely taken off guard by her sudden actions before slowly unlatching himself from the cherry blossom girl's grip. "D-Don't mention it," Gary dusted off his white lab coat, coughing awkwardly for a moment before he continued.

"Just don't get your hopes up alright? I don't want you to start pouting if it turns out my Grandpa doesn't have any work for you that's related to taking pictures." Gary reminded her.

Mio nodded her head in understanding and smiled sheepishly. "Well I appreciate you doing this favor for me regardless. I know you're probably busy with your own studies too, being a Pokémon Researcher and all."

"Well, lately I haven't been as busy as I was last week with my studies. So it's not a big deal." Gary shrugged his shoulders.

"Well to show my appreciation to you, I'll take a couple of pictures of some of your Pokémon free of charge."

Gary laughed a little before he shook his head. "That won't be necessary Mio. You've taken pictures of my Pokémon before."

"Yeah, but this time I'd be able to do it professionally! It won't be like all those old snapshots I took of your Pokémon back when you were still a Pokémon Trainer."

"If it makes you that happy, go for it." Gary shrugged his shoulders and smiled faintly.

Mio pouted a little. "I think you should be more enthusiastic to have such a well-known photographer offer you such a great deal. It's not often I give out a deal like this, you should feel honored…"

Gary rolled his eyes. "Yeah, I feel so honored." Gary replied his voice laced with sarcasm.

"Do you have to be so sarcastic about it? I was just kidding around." Mio scowled.

"Only to you," Gary chuckles and shoved his hands in his pockets. "Anyway, I'm gonna head on home. I'll let you know what my Grandpa says once I talk to him about it."

"Sounds good, thanks again Gary," Mio smiled at him faintly before she turned her heel and began walking in the opposite direction, her Growlithe following in suit.
